My kitten is scared of me?
I used to breed bengals, and I've had the same problem. I've had kittens, all socialized, and only a rare few continued to be skittish. Some cats ar just that way. I did have a cat that was like that, and honestly, it took the cat a good 3 to 4 months to finally come around. Oddly, she likes my 2 yr old, the best out of our family. What I did, was have her in a room for the first couple weeks. Which sounds like what you did. NExt i let her roam the house when I was home, (mainly i didn't know how she'd do with me gone). Once I knew she would pee and poo somewhere else in the house, I let her roam all the time. I just ignored her, let her get used to me, my family, the sounds and smells, etc. To this day, she runs from my husband, he's 6'5", so when he walks around the house, it feels like he's stomping. She is fine with me. IT takes time and patience, hopefully she will come out of it. I had a savannah once also, and he was friend;y, but wasn't a lap cat, didn't like the affection that a normal domestic cat would. Could be the breed. Also, you said you have a F2, it is more wild than domestic and that has a lot to do with it. The treat method won't work. She'll just learn on her own timing, that she is safe there. Good Luck!
